Apple’s second-generation Powerbeats Pro for 2020 have been certified for a third time, this time in Korea, ahead of their release. The registration suggests an official launch could be imminent.

Filing illustrations indicate the new buds will be visually identical to existing Powerbeats Pro headphones, which first debuted last May.

Apple announced Tuesday it will host its 2020 Worldwide Developers Conference virtually, beginning June 22. It will be available to view using the Apple Developer app, streamed on the Apple Developer website and free for all registered developers.

Apple did not give any details of a keynote event to announce various products, but is expected to hold one on the conferences opening day.

iPadOS 13 introduced native support for opening multiple windows of the same app side by side. Now, seven months after iPadOS 13.1 officially shipped to users, Microsoft has started beta-testing the ability for iPad users to do this on Word and PowerPoint for iPad.

With theaters closed due to the coronavirus pandemic, Seattle Opera plans to treat listeners to some much-needed opera by broadcasting some of its past performances on the radio (and streaming them online). Apple fans might want to tune in for Grammy-winning opera The (R)evolution of Steve Jobs, which tells the story of Apple’s iconic late co-founder and CEO.

Apple’s third-generation AirPods will enter mass-production during the first half of 2021 ahead of a release next year, according to one reliable analyst on Thursday.

Apple hopes the refresh will save falling demand for second-generation AirPods. Its next AirPods Pro units won’t enter mass-production until the fourth-quarter of next year at the earliest.

iOS 14 will reportedly be able to run part of third-party applications, giving users access to some of their features without them needing to install the entire app on their iPhone, according to a published report. How much of each application would be available in these “Clips” would be up to that app’s developer.
